Determining Majorana Nature of Neutrino from Nucleon Decays and n-nbar oscillations

We show that discovery of baryon number violation in two processes with at least one obeying the selection rule \Delta (B-L) = \pm 2 can determine the Majorana character of neutrinos. Thus observing p \to e^+ \pi^0 and n \to e^- \pi^0 decays, or p \to e^+ \pi^0 and n-nbar oscillations, or n \to e^- \pi^+ and n-nbar oscillations would establish that neutrinos are Majorana particles. We discuss this in a model-independent effective operator approach.
